Transaction 5898babcd9ddaf42aa2359020076845094257921d18be6808f164fc30b157a9a

1 Input
2 Outputs
  • 5898babcd9ddaf42aa2359020076845094257921d18be6808f164fc30b157a9a:0
  • value  111270
    address  1KRecmEo8FzhYomvzhsCSRyxytqck4zeo7
  • 5898babcd9ddaf42aa2359020076845094257921d18be6808f164fc30b157a9a:1
  • value  140106
    address  3KaDu7aDq2hSXByK6uBCVy9edu5ZQw9hnF